If you loved previous Far Cry games, you’re probably very much looking forward to play Far Cry 5, the next installment in the popular action adventure franchise to be released in February. Today, Ubisoft revealed some new details about the game as well as an exciting debut trailer that you can watch below:

Far Cry 5 will be the first episode set in America, more precisely in Hope County, Montana. Just like previous titles though, the game will feature a charismatic villain which happens to be the leader of local religious cult called “Eden’s Gate.” On theUbisoft blog, Executive Producer and Creative Director Dan Hay explained that the team worked hard to create an atmosphere filled with oppressive uncertainty:

We want to make sure that the game builds a believable pressure. So we built a beautiful world, and we want you to visit it. We want you to be able to experience all the gameplay, the anecdote factory, everything you know from Far Cry. But we want to put a believable pressure on that.

You can watch Hay give more details about the setting, the allies and enemies you’ll meet in Far Cry 5 in this other video published today:

Far Cry 5 will launch on Xbox One, Playstation 4 and Windows on February 27, and you can expect the game to get some stage time during Ubisoft’s E3 press conference on June 12.
